Wadi Rum is a place that defies description—a landscape so vast, so silent, and so breathtakingly beautiful that it puts life into perspective. Sheer cliffs rise like ancient sentinels, endless dunes stretch beyond the horizon, and the crimson hues of sunset bathe the desert in fiery brilliance. To step into Wadi Rum is to enter a world untouched by time, where every rock and grain of sand whispers stories thousands of years old.
One of those voices belongs to T.E. Lawrence, better known as Lawrence of Arabia, whose words have immortalized this desert for generations. "Rum's glory would not let a man waste himself in feverish regrets," he wrote, capturing the profound impact this land had on him. In the century since Lawrence roamed these sands, little has changed. The silence, the scale, and the raw beauty remain as awe-inspiring today as they were then.
